WebIn Season 1 Betty and Don Draper live in a large house in suburban Ossining, New York, with their children Sally and Bobby. In the second episode, set in the spring of 1960, … Throughout the entire series, Sally is trying to act older than she is. Whether she's making cocktails at dinner parties as a child or secretly smoking in the bathroom, Sally always wants to be seen on the same level as the other adults she's around.
